    What happened

    Iranian drone and missile attacks targeted energy facilities in Kuwait and the UAE, causing significant damage and casualties.

    The Context

    • Escalating conflict: These strikes are part of a broader conflict involving U.S. and Israeli military actions against Iran, raising concerns for regional stability.
    • Energy infrastructure at risk: The attacks specifically targeted key energy facilities, highlighting vulnerabilities in Gulf states' energy security.
    • Increased military readiness: Gulf air defenses intercepted numerous projectiles, indicating a heightened state of alert in the region.

    The Number

    12 months

    — the estimated time to resume full primary aluminum production at Emirates Global Aluminium's Al-Duwailah plant following severe damage, which could affect supply chains and pricing in the global aluminum market.
